              I got one sample of this when I attended a Meguiar's day and I loved it.

              I filled the bucket up about a third, then stopped the water, dropped in a sheet and waited a minute for it to soften and start to dissolve, then continued filling with water. I only had one sheet and was using a five gallon bucket.

              I got plenty of lather despite my trying to avoid it. I don't really get the lather attraction thing. I always thought its soap in the water that cleans the car, not bubbles. When I do laundry I don't want a lot of bubbles. There was time when phosphates were added to detergent for the only purpose of producing lather and it didn't in any way contribute to the actual cleaning process.

              Is car shampoo different?

              I always thought lather was a by product of the cleaning process, not the active agent of it.
